What runners say about Wanaque Ridge
“Beautiful views and a nice park, you'll enjoy a nice walk in the park with the spectacular views.”
This ridge offers scenic views of Norvin State Forest and Wanaque Reservoir. There are several ways to get there. The best way is to park your car at Back Beach Park off 511, where parking spaces are always availabe. I feel safe because of the frequent police car patrols.
Beautiful views over Wanaque. I highly recommend taking the hike. Very low cell phone single along the trail so be safe. I did see a rather large bear and bald eagle so it was well worth the walk.
Did a great hike here. Visited the castle on top. View is amazing. Great find! Beginner to intermediate hiking trail.
Nice place to hike with a lot of trails up to ramapo lake. Saw 4 beautiful bears it was awesome watching them
